Persona 4:
The only Persona game I've ever played and now my favorite JRPG of all time. The mystery of the plot was interesting, in that it asks you to think about and try to guess the solutions of the murders as you go along. Most of all, I love the character interactions in getting to know your friends and deal with their Ids made physical. The essential theme of the plot is about how deep inside, we're all fucked up, but we need to accept and reconcile those dark halves to control those overboard tendencies and become a better, self-loving person. The plot is so deliciously Jungian, I savor it constantly.
